25 Pegasi is a hot blue B-type star in the constellation of the winged horse, about 609 light-years away. Its light left around the 15th century, when the workshops of Florence were debating the new laws of perspective. Such blue stars shine with an almost violent intensity, squandering energy in a life that is brief on the cosmic scale; to see it today is to contemplate a fragment of light emitted when Europe was barely beginning to call itself modern.
